Ticket #2907 — Signature check fails on report builder export

Support: customers exporting from the Tallyvane report builder see a signature verification error after the sorting-stability patch. The patch changed row ordering in grouped exports, which altered the serialized payload, so exports signed before the patch now fail verification against cached manifests. Advise customers to regenerate reports; old exports cannot be re-verified. Fresh exports are signed with the key below.

signing key of fadug-haweg = bky19_x2JJNa4RuE34mQa9TgK

Finance Review Summary — Q3 Cash-Flow Forecast

Prepared for the incoming director. Net operating inflows projected at 4.2m, down 6% quarter-on-quarter. Receivables aging worsened; Dunmartin account remains the largest exposure. Capex deferred on the Kellsworth refit. Working capital buffer holds at nine weeks. Key risks: seasonal softness in the Arden line, FX drift on Veltria imports. Mitigations under review by treasury. Forecast assumptions and the related strategic note follow below.

confidential, kajop-fajop: The pricing group signed off on a budget of $12.4 million for Project Raliel. The renewal with Frawynox Freight closes at $36.8 million a year, 36 percent above the last contract.

## Loyalty Overhaul – Managers Only

Heads up, team: the old Bright Points scheme at Kestrel Home Stores is getting a full rebuild this autumn. Tiers are out, instant perks are in, and redemption moves to the till app. Training packs land next month. Before briefing staff, read the note below.

confidential, yafof-tawef: The finance team signed off on a budget of $34.3 million for Project Zorox. The renewal with Aldethax Freight closes at $12.7 million a year, 10 percent below the last contract.

## Session Handling — QuickFind Autocomplete

Hey newcomers — the QuickFind index is slow to warm, so we lean hard on sessions. Each client keeps a session for up to an hour; the indexer caches prefix results per session so repeat keystrokes don't re-hit the cold shards. If your session dies, you'll feel the lag until the cache rebuilds. To poke the staging index yourself, send requests with the dev token below.

login token, yajeg-fawif: eyJhbGciOiJIUzI1NiIsInR5cCI6IkpXVCJ9.eyJzdWIiOiIEdPQYnZXaZIn0.HSRTnYZBx0Qc